'Cold Case' Writer Weighs in on Strike

November 10, 2007

The cast of Cold Case Kate Purdy only started working as a writer for CBS' Cold Case this year, but this has not stopped her from joining the show's writing veterans on the picket lines for the ongoing writers' strike.  In fact, she's currently serving as a strike captain, organizing a group of 50 picketers each day.

At the root of the strike, Purdy said, is the “huge impact” of the world wide web.  "We're asking for 2.5 cents on every dollar they make from revenues resulting from shows being downloaded on the Internet,” she explained, adding that the “unfortunate thing is we can't even get the CEOs to negotiate or listen to any of our proposals.  They seem to be hoping we'll cave without them having to give anything."

'Cold Case' Upsets Conservative Group

October 21, 2007

cold caseCold Case, the forensic drama about a police division that specializes in investigating old and unsolved crimes, recently caught the attention of the Culture & Media Institute, which claims that a particular episode of the CBS series offensively portrayed Christians.

The conservative group, which aims “to advance, preserve, and help restore America's culture, character, traditional values, and morals against the assault of the liberal media," even described the episode entitled “That Woman,” which aired on September 30, as “a ham-handed attempt to influence this fall's congressional debate on abstinence education programs.”

'Cold Case' Celebrates its 100th Episode

October 14, 2007

cold caseAfter four years, the cast and crew of Cold Case remain keen and optimistic about what the future may hold for this CBS drama.  Part of the excitement is due to the fact that the hour-long police procedural drama will soon trample onto its 100th episode in just a few weeks.  Marking the milestone is the episode entitled “World's End,” which is scheduled to air on Sunday, November 4.

Kathryn Morris, who plays the lead character, Detective Lilly Rush, celebrated Cold Case's 100th episode with a bash two weeks ago, along with the rest of the cast and crew of the series.
